Fix gitignore

build/ is too generic, ignores valid paths.

Test plan:
- Built Android UI explorer, ReactAndroid, iOS UIExplorer, iOS React
- Git still ignores build output files correctly
This commit is contained in:
Martin Konicek 2015-12-18 11:33:32 +00:00
parent 657ffba434
commit a3d16c0178
2 changed files with 28 additions and 2 deletions

6
.gitignore vendored
View File

@ -21,8 +21,10 @@ DerivedData
*.xcuserstate
project.xcworkspace
# Xcode, Gradle
build/
# Gradle
/build/
/Examples/**/android/app/build/
/ReactAndroid/build
# Android
.idea

View File

@ -0,0 +1,24 @@
/**
* Copyright (c) 2015-present, Facebook, Inc.
* All rights reserved.
*
* This source code is licensed under the BSD-style license found in the
* LICENSE file in the root directory of this source tree. An additional grant
* of patent rights can be found in the PATENTS file in the same directory.
*/
package com.facebook.react.common.build;
import com.facebook.react.BuildConfig;
/**
* Convenience class for accessing auto-generated BuildConfig so that a) other modules can just
* depend on this module instead of having to manually depend on generating their own build config
* and b) we don't have to deal with IntelliJ getting confused about the autogenerated BuildConfig
* class all over the place.
*/
public class ReactBuildConfig {
public static final boolean DEBUG = BuildConfig.DEBUG;
public static final boolean IS_INTERNAL_BUILD = BuildConfig.IS_INTERNAL_BUILD;
}